Calculate riprap stone sizing using Isbash, USACE, HEC-11, or Maynord methods. Determine D50 median stone size, gradation requirements, and blanket thickness for channel protection.
| Class | D50 (in) | Application |
|---|---|---|
| Class I | 6-9 | Light duty, low velocity |
| Class II | 9-15 | Medium duty |
| Class III | 15-21 | Standard protection |
| Class IV | 21-27 | Heavy duty |
| Class V | 27-36 | Very heavy duty |
| Class VI | 36-48 | Severe conditions |
| Condition | C |
|---|---|
| Loose, minimum stability | 0.86 |
| Loose, average | 1 |
| Loose, stable | 1.2 |
| Placed, stable | 1.4 |
| Keyed (embedded) | 1.6 |
